Problem

Oil Cos and Services Cos wish to take advantage of 3D

printing. This is a new business model

• How do Oil Co & Service Co track IP ownership?

• How can 3rd party printers be used for global

coverage?

• How does Oil Co track required quality certs?

• How can physical custody transfers be certified?

• How can payments be streamlined?

Solution

Utilize a global blockchain network to:

• Track IP and physical handoff points with

associated certifications

• Smart Contracts automate execution of

commercial terms of contracts

• Remove delay, expense and interest from

multiple layers in the payments process

• Integrate whole supply chain to increase

global reach

Value

• Reduce downtime for physical oilfield

operations globally

• Back-office expenses minimized

• Daily visibility to financial exposure

• Enable new business models

• Avoid expenses from multiple layers of

vendor interest charges

• Full audit trail across multiple vendor

systems for payments & certifications
